Transaction 0438174e89cf32a4da65199444e357b00dbcd808f9e39b68a1190bb299d85291
1 Input
1 Output
-
0438174e89cf32a4da65199444e357b00dbcd808f9e39b68a1190bb299d85291:0
- value
- 3950912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e868c36793783a73b471d3311935ca4ac1b5c9c6 OP_EQUAL
- address
- 3NstC8VjzivRXw6qS9UMstVbcrfCBMzJAU